Flags will fly at half-staff until sunset on January 28, 2025 in honor of former President Jimmy Carter, who passed away Sunday. Flags were already at half-staff to honor Illinois State Police Trooper Clay Carns, who died in the line of duty on December 23. Flags are lowered for 30 days from the death of a President or former President.

Wendy Mangan, Food Service Director for Aramark at District 202, delivers socks, hats, gloves, underwear, and scarves to Christina Edwards, District 202 Director of Health Services, for the Care Closet. Aramark staff from all 31 kitchens in District 202 donated the items. The Care Closet was established earlier this year to help district families who may need items such as clothing or school supplies.

The Plainfield School District Foundation for Excellence is pleased to announce a new scholarship for District 202 seniors named the AAA Abuzir Insurance Agency Scholarship. The scholarship will award one $1,000 scholarship, for at least the next three years, to a District 202 senior who intends on attending trade school or going into a skills-based career, such as beauty school, real estate and insurance. Interested in applying? The new scholarship application along with all Foundation scholarships are available on the Foundation website at d202foundation.org.

Fifty District 202 students in the Functionally Based Instruction (FBI) program got in the holiday spirit on Wednesday, December 11 at Ira Jones Middle School. Middle school students in the program from John F. Kennedy, Heritage Grove and Ira Jones attended the festivities. Students enjoyed cookie decorating, craft making and games/sing-along activities. In all, about 80 students, teachers, paraprofessionals and parents were present. Everyone came together for lunch and then enjoyed a dance party, which included a special visit from Mr. and Mrs. Claus, facilitated by Ira Jones 8th graders. Peer buddies from Ira Jones, along with several parents, helped during the festivities. “Many of the students involved are participants in the Extended School Year (ESY) program and Special Olympics, making this gathering an excellent opportunity for them to connect and enjoy each other’s company,” Ira Jones FBI teacher Melissa Griffith said.
